Transaction 609587728d576e7f0d80fb22d5897ddf678d28ea586a9cade696779a99d1902a

2 Input
2 Outputs
  • 609587728d576e7f0d80fb22d5897ddf678d28ea586a9cade696779a99d1902a:0
  • value  22063447
    address  32bM7GjR4Mkk5qBTsEF9SpxU2UxEA1AKEC
  • 609587728d576e7f0d80fb22d5897ddf678d28ea586a9cade696779a99d1902a:1
  • value  3598219
    address  3Lj6mpLjSTvjRtoJj7PU8maS2AFWELGwir